Norma Jean Doty, 82 passed away Sunday, January 20, 2013 at Riveroaks Health Care in Princeton, IN.
Norma was born January 20, 1931 in Ellery, IL. Her parents were George and Winnie (Woods) Chalcraft. She married Robert "Bob" Doty May 11, 1949 in Madisonville, KY and they were married for 63 years.
Norma was a member of the Mt. Carmel Church of Christ. She loved being a farmer's wife, gardening and bird watching. She loved camping and had traveled through all 50 states spending winters in Florida for the last 26 years. She sold Stanley Home Products for many years and was known as "The Stanley Lady". For several years she was involved in the girls 4-H as a leader and was a member of Home Extension. She enjoyed playing cards and board games, with Scrabble being her game of choice. She enjoyed hosting a family chowder gathering for over 30 years. Norma also played the piano and gave lessons. She had a beautiful singing voice.
